There are five (5) network systems available: RS232, RS422, modem, fiber, and
radio. One network system can operate up to 240 displays.

RS232 Network

RS232 (EIA/TIA-232-E) is a standard communication interface that employs a
single-ended serial transmission scheme that uses a maximum cable length of 8
meters (25 Feet). This interface was designed for computer communication at short
distances. Most computers have an RS232 communication port.

RS422 Network

RS422 (EIA/TIA-422-B) is a standard communication interface that utilizes a
differential balanced transmission scheme that uses a typical maximum cable length
of 1.2 km (approximately 4000 feet). The main advantage of RS422 over RS232 is
the longer cable length that is possible. A signal converter is needed to convert the
computer’s RS232 to RS422.

Modem Network

The modem is a standard communication interface that utilizes standard phone
transmission lines. The phone company assigns each phone line a number that the
modem uses to communicate between controller and display.

Fiber Optic Network

A fiber optic network is a standard communication method transmitting light (signal)
through a glass fiber. Fiber optic cable has a maximum length of 2,000 feet. A signal
converter is needed to convert the computer’s RS232 signal to fiber optic signal; a
minimum of two fibers is required.

Radio Network

The Radio network is a standard communication method that uses radio waves at
high frequencies to transmit signal. The Venus

®

1500 Radio network has a maximum

distance of 1500 feet. A nearly straight line-of-sight path must be maintained
between the Server Radio connected to the computer and the Client Radio connected
to the display. Refer to Section 3 and ED13932 for the additional information.

Daktronics designs and manufactures AF-3180 Galaxy

®

signs for performance,

reliability, easy maintenance, and long life. The pixels have a 64mm center-to-center
spacing and LEDs (light emitting diodes). Each sign section has minimum 18-inch
character height. An optional remotely mounted light sensor can automatically dim
the LEDs based on the ambient light levels. The configuration of pixels depends on
the model of display ordered.
